Output 31e852c859a372cf564d6651d287ea98f8ea65dbb3532e2b2d05d20233da6396:16

value
64423754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29e552e445c8557cb6023bf70a3d163fbe311979 OP_EQUAL
address
MBigezUz9kKw6E5aCUApuwk65iZtmopUcV
transaction
31e852c859a372cf564d6651d287ea98f8ea65dbb3532e2b2d05d20233da6396
spent
true